Inhibitors
Inhibitors on EC 2.7.1.95 - kanamycin kinase
Please wait a moment until all data is loaded. This message will disappear when all data is loaded.
ZINC13236811
43% inhibition at 0.5 mM, 43% inhibition of APH(3')-IIIa, ZINC13236811 acts again as a non-competitive inhibitor towards ATP and kanamycin A
ZINC8790387
79% inhibition at 0.5 mM, competitive inhibitor of APH(3')-IIIa towards ATP, and non-competitive inhibitor towards kanamycin A. The inhibitor may bind to a different location, presumably closer to the nucleotide binding pocket without interfering with the aminoglycoside site

additional information
identification os specific inhibitors of APHs that can restore bacterial susceptibility to aminoglycosides, screening of the Zinc database for search for allosteric inhibitors that bind to small cavities of the protein and block the enzyme function by perturbing its dynamics, docking study usig the crystal structure of the enzyme (PDB ID 1L8T) with removed aminoglycoside substrate, overview. The two interactions with side chain of Arg211 and backbones of Leu209 and Gly210 are shown to play an essential role in the inhibition of APH. No inhibition by ZINC20785546, ZINC20737652, ZINC40455179, ZINC6751595, ZINC14746000, ZINC36589946, and ZINC22357542
